DropTables is a great product but it would be even better if it offered support for custom CSS selectors and classes i.e. table ID, table, header, row and cell classes.

For example, if a website is built using a framework such as BootStrap or UIKit, you could simply add the relevant framework classes for tables and then Droptables would display in those styles. This would save a lot of manual duplication of CSS as currently, the CSS needs to be copied and then manually added to tables in DropTables.

This would also be a huge plus for websites that are self managed by non-technical clients as it would b]mean they could build tables with complex styling without having to get their hands dirty with CSS code. For example adding the UIKit tables classes "uk-table uk-table-hover uk-table-striped" to a default table in DropTables would result in a table that had alternate row colors with a nice hover effect.
